The Square is a Grade II listed building in the West Berkshire local planning authority area, England. First listed on 11 July 1983. Cottage.

Description

The Square is a cottage dating from the 17th century, constructed with a combination of brick and timber framing. It features a thatched roof and is designed in an L-shaped plan with chimneys located at both ends and at the junction of the L. The north wing, which is from the late 17th century, has a front elevation that includes one post, beam, and brace exposed to the right, while the rest is finished in colourwashed brick. The front also has three casement windows and a modern gabled porch. The north wing contains one three-light casement window. At the rear, there is a catslide roof with exposed timber framing on the left side and irregular casements. Inside, the cottage features timber beams that are chamfered and stopped. The roof structure includes Queen Post roof trusses. There is a modern one-storey extension to the east.
